Auction Details
A truly stunning auction filled with many desirable antiques! Over 2700 Lots! Over 450 Colts, the Second Installment of Putnam Green Collection: Part II, Civil War Arms featuring 50+ carbines and confederate arms, 12 Volcanic arms, US and German Military arms spanning two World Wars, the William "Bill" Neal Collection: the finest Woodsman Collection, antique flintlock pistols, Part II of the finest M1 Carbine Collection, quality Lugers and much more!
